I’m looking to almost completely renovate a three bed house (1950’s build I think). This includes
- stripping the walls of previous wall paper
- Ripping all ceilings out
- Replastering the walls and ceilings
- new flooring throughout (mix of carpets, wood and tile.)
- new kitchen (including regular plumbing and electrics) - small (About 3x3) but needs some gas and water pipe rerouting within the room
- complete rewire of electrics including repositioning of sockets and switches (to conform with current safety guidelines), new fuseboard, smoke/carbon monoxide detectors
- removal of a small, non structural concrete/brick (I’m not sure what material it is) cupboard
- Changing the central heating from cylinder/tank to combi boiler with new rads and pipes and repositioning of rads
- New skirting, architraves and doors (doors to be at least wood veneer for longevity), door furniture
- painting/decorating
- minor cosmetic touch ups to bathroom
I wondered what your opinions are regarding how much you think this may cost? It’s always good to get info from those who have done it before or in the trade or have any idea! The house is in north London and I know that things vary slightly depending on quality of trimmings, room sizes etc, but I was looking for a rough figure to work towards at least. All will be done by various professionals in their field, I like to muck in where I can but because of work commitments, I’ll have to sit this one out.
